Bobby Burton Posted 10 hours ago Posted 10 hours ago Texas will get a visit from Miami freshman defensive lineman Donta Simpson. Simpson, who is 6-3, 300 pounds, played his high school ball at Chaminade-Madonna High, the same school that produced incoming Texas running back recruit Derek Cooper and Florida State safety Edwin Joseph who visited Texas this weekend. Illinois, Washington and SMU also hope to get Simpson to visit. 25
Bobby Burton Posted 9 hours ago Posted 9 hours ago According to published reports, Louisville running back Isaac Brown will return to Louisville next season. Brown announced last week that he would enter the portal. Even though he filed the paperwork, Louisville used the two business day policy to negotiate with him and reached a deal on Sunday. Texas was thought to be one of the team’s most interested in Brown had he entered the portal. Where does Texas go from here for an RB? Florida RB Jaden Baugh has supposedly been contemplating entering the portal but has not done so. LSU running back Caden Durham, who played high school ball at Duncanville, entered the portal yesterday. But with Brown off the board, it’s a guess as to who the Horns might be able to snare. 10 3 10
